ENV-004c — Control Test Inputs

The DIDO-TE SHALL control each Test Input in accordance with the applicable Test Definition.

Test Inputs stimulate or otherwise influence the behaviour of a Test Object, participating Nodes, and the resulting Test Results.

Control of Test Inputs extends beyond their content. Input identity, version, format, source, order, timing, quantity, integrity, delivery method, and applicable preconditions also affect Test Execution.

Uncontrolled, altered, duplicated, omitted, reordered, delayed, or additional Test Inputs introduce variation and weaken the interpretation, Reproducibility, and Comparability of Test Results.

Recording the Test Inputs actually supplied permits comparison with the applicable Test Definition and supports investigation of deviations.

Verification confirms that:

  • The applicable Test Definition identifies each required Test Input.
  • Each required Test Input has a unique identity and controlled version.
  • The controlled descriptive information specifies the required content, format, source, order, timing, quantity, integrity, delivery method, and preconditions for each Test Input, where applicable.
  • The DIDO-TE verifies the identity, version, content, format, and integrity of each Test Input before use.
  • The DIDO-TE supplies each Test Input to the specified recipient.
  • The DIDO-TE supplies each Test Input in the specified order and under the specified timing and delivery conditions.
  • The DIDO-TE detects an omitted, additional, duplicated, altered, corrupted, reordered, misdirected, premature, or delayed Test Input.
  • The DIDO-TE records each supplied Test Input and its actual content identity, source, recipient, order, time, delivery status, and integrity status as Evidence.
  • The DIDO-TE maintains Traceability among each Test Input, its controlled source, Test Definition, recipient, delivery record, Test Execution, and Test Results.
  • An omitted, additional, duplicated, altered, corrupted, reordered, misdirected, incorrectly timed, uncontrolled, or untraceable Test Input constitutes nonconformance with this requirement.

Verification includes:

  • Inspection of the Test Inputs specified by the Test Definition
  • Inspection of Test Input identities, versions, content, formats, sources, and integrity information
  • Observation of Test Input preparation and delivery
  • Comparison of the required and supplied Test Inputs
  • Inspection of Test Input order, timing, quantity, recipients, and delivery conditions
  • Testing with an omitted, additional, duplicated, altered, corrupted, reordered, misdirected, premature, or delayed Test Input
  • Confirmation that the DIDO-TE detects and records each deviation
  • Inspection of Test Input and delivery Evidence
  • Inspection of Traceability records connecting each Test Input to its source, Test Definition, recipient, Test Execution, and Test Results
  • Confirmation that an incorrect, uncontrolled, or untraceable Test Input produces a nonconformance result
